Clinical Evidence Linking Reglan to Tardive Dyskinesia
Reglan (metoclopramide) is a dopamine D2-receptor blocking agent used to treat gastroesophageal reflux and diabetic gastroparesis. The drug is associated with a well-documented risk of causing tardive dyskinesia (TD), a potentially irreversible movement disorder. This narrative examines the clinical presentation, pharmacological mechanisms, and risk considerations surrounding Reglan-induced TD, based on available evidence. Tardive dyskinesia is characterized by involuntary, repetitive movements, typically involving the face, tongue, and extremities. The condition can be disfiguring and may persist even after the causative drug is discontinued. According to the prescribing information, metoclopramide, including Reglan, can cause TD, a syndrome of potentially irreversible and disfiguring involuntary movements of the face or tongue, and sometimes of the trunk and/or extremities (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). The drug may also suppress or partially suppress the signs of TD, potentially delaying diagnosis by masking the underlying disease process (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). The pharmacological mechanism linking Reglan to TD involves its action as a dopamine D2-receptor blocking agent. Metoclopramide blocks dopamine receptors in the brain, which can lead to extrapyramidal side effects such as TD (https://pubmed.ncbi.nlm.nih.gov/34712535/). This mechanism is similar to that of antipsychotic drugs, which are also known to cause TD. The risk of developing TD increases with the duration of treatment and total cumulative dosage of metoclopramide (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). Even a single dose of metoclopramide has been reported to trigger TD in susceptible individuals, as illustrated by a case report of a gynecological patient who developed dyskinetic movements after intraoperative administration of the drug (https://pubmed.ncbi.nlm.nih.gov/34712535/). This case highlights that while the phenomenon is somewhat rare, it can occur after minimal exposure, particularly in patients with underlying risk factors.
Risk Factors and Clinical Management
The timeline between Reglan exposure and documented harm varies. For most patients, TD develops after prolonged use, but acute cases have been reported. The prescribing information emphasizes that Reglan should be used for the shortest duration necessary, with periodic reassessment of the need for continued treatment (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). For symptomatic gastroesophageal reflux, the maximum duration of treatment is 12 weeks (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). For diabetic gastroparesis, treatment should also be limited to 12 weeks, and if longer use is unavoidable, routine monitoring for signs and symptoms of TD is recommended (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). The drug is contraindicated in patients with a history of TD (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). The prescribing information includes a boxed warning stating that metoclopramide can cause TD, a potentially irreversible serious movement disorder (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). This warning advises immediate discontinuation of Reglan if signs or symptoms of TD develop (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397). Despite these warnings, cases of TD continue to occur, raising questions about whether prescribers and patients are fully informed of the risks. The drug is not recommended for use in pediatric patients due to the risk of developing TD and other extrapyramidal symptoms (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=de55c133-eb08-4a35-91a2-5dc093027397).
